LOL found out quick how to fix the flats from the mesquite thorns too. I took my back hoe attachment off and now can't get the hydraulic lines reconnected. Any suggestions?
T

With the tractor off move the hydraulic levers back and forth to relieve the line pressure. Same on the BH levers. Line pressure will prevent you from inserting the quick connect fittings.

I finally put my operator hat on and thought about the problem. All I had to do was place a rag over the tip of the hose fitting and press the ball bearing in a couple of times.
